Cleburne County
Cleburne county is located in northeast Alabama. Cleburne county has 560.10 square miles of land area and 0.91 square miles of water area. As of 2010, the total Cleburne county population is 14,972, which has grown 6.01% since 2000. The population growth rate is lower than the state average rate of 7.48% and is lower than the national average rate of 9.71%. Cleburne county median household income is $36,077 in 2006-2010 and has grown by 17.06% since 2000. The income growth rate is lower than the state average rate of 18.57% and is lower than the national average rate of 19.17%. Cleburne county median house value is $87,900 in 2006-2010 and has grown by 23.28% since 2000. The house value grow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 45.59% and is much lower than the national average rate of 50.42%. As a reference, the national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ate for the same period is 26.63%. On average, the public school district that covers Cleburne county is better than the state average in quality. The Cleburne county area code is 256.
